Commit cc245574 authored by wanglei's avatar wanglei

========SpeakerCleaningActivity广告逻辑修改========

parent 31a936d8
......@@ -131,7 +131,7 @@
android:name="com.base.superfilemanager.activity.SpeakerCleanerActivity"
android:screenOrientation="portrait" />
<activity
android:name="com.base.superfilemanager.activity.SpeakCleaningActivity"
android:name="com.base.superfilemanager.activity.SpeakerCleaningActivity"
android:screenOrientation="portrait" />
<activity
android:name="com.base.superfilemanager.activity.RepeaterdPhotoActivity"
......
......@@ -16,7 +16,6 @@ import com.base.superfilemanager.fragment.FileCategoryFragment
import com.base.superfilemanager.fragment.HomeFragment
import com.base.superfilemanager.fragment.ToolsFragment
import com.base.superfilemanager.helps.BaseActivity
import com.base.superfilemanager.helps.ads.AdmobUtils
import com.base.superfilemanager.view.RateStarPop
import com.blankj.utilcode.util.AppUtils
import kotlinx.coroutines.Dispatchers
......
......@@ -32,6 +32,7 @@ import com.base.superfilemanager.helps.KotlinExt.toFormatSize
import com.base.superfilemanager.helps.NetworkStatsHelper
import com.base.superfilemanager.helps.ads.AdmobUtils
import com.base.superfilemanager.view.DialogViews
import kotlin.random.Random
class NetWorkActivity : BaseActivity<ActivityLayoutNetworkBinding>() {
......@@ -97,7 +98,7 @@ class NetWorkActivity : BaseActivity<ActivityLayoutNetworkBinding>() {
AdmobUtils.showInterstitialAd(this) {
binding.idLlNetDh.isVisible = false
}
}, 4000)
}, Random.nextLong(2500, 4000))
}
override fun initListener() {
......
......@@ -37,7 +37,7 @@ class SpeakerCleanerActivity : BaseActivity<ActivityLayoutSpeakerCleanBinding>()
}
})
binding.idCleanDust.setOnClickListener {
startActivity(Intent(this, SpeakCleaningActivity::class.java))
startActivity(Intent(this, SpeakerCleaningActivity::class.java))
}
}
}
\ No newline at end of file
package com.base.superfilemanager.activity
import android.animation.Animator
import android.content.Intent
import android.graphics.Color
import android.media.AudioManager
import android.media.MediaPlayer
......@@ -15,7 +16,7 @@ import com.base.superfilemanager.helps.BaseActivity
import com.base.superfilemanager.helps.ads.AdmobUtils
class SpeakCleaningActivity : BaseActivity<ActivityLayoutSpeakerCleaningBinding>() {
class SpeakerCleaningActivity : BaseActivity<ActivityLayoutSpeakerCleaningBinding>() {
private val zAudio by lazy {
MediaPlayer.create(this, R.raw.z)
......@@ -50,6 +51,7 @@ class SpeakCleaningActivity : BaseActivity<ActivityLayoutSpeakerCleaningBinding>
super.onStart()
zAudio.start()
}
override fun onStop() {
super.onStop()
try {
......@@ -58,13 +60,13 @@ class SpeakCleaningActivity : BaseActivity<ActivityLayoutSpeakerCleaningBinding>
zAudio.stop()
}
}
override fun onDestroy() {
super.onDestroy()
zAudio.release()
}
private fun playComplete() {
binding.idLottieComplete.playAnimation()
......@@ -78,7 +80,8 @@ class SpeakCleaningActivity : BaseActivity<ActivityLayoutSpeakerCleaningBinding>
}
override fun onAnimationEnd(p0: Animator) {
AdmobUtils.showInterstitialAd(this@SpeakCleaningActivity) {
AdmobUtils.showInterstitialAd(this@SpeakerCleaningActivity) {
startActivity(Intent(this@SpeakerCleaningActivity, SpeakerCleanerActivity::class.java))
finish()
}
......
......@@ -18,7 +18,7 @@ import com.base.superfilemanager.activity.NetWorkActivity
import com.base.superfilemanager.activity.RecentAppActivity
import com.base.superfilemanager.activity.RepeaterdPhotoActivity
import com.base.superfilemanager.activity.ScanJunkActivity
import com.base.superfilemanager.activity.SpeakerCleanerActivity
import com.base.superfilemanager.activity.SpeakerCleaningActivity
import com.base.superfilemanager.activity.photocompress.photo.StartCompressionPhotoActivity
import com.base.superfilemanager.databinding.FragmentLayoutHomeBinding
import com.base.superfilemanager.helps.BaseFragment
......@@ -79,7 +79,7 @@ class HomeFragment : BaseFragment<FragmentLayoutHomeBinding>() {
startActivity(Intent(requireContext(), BatteryInfoActivity::class.java))
}
binding.idSpeakCleaner.setOnClickListener {
startActivity(Intent(requireContext(), SpeakerCleanerActivity::class.java))
startActivity(Intent(requireContext(), SpeakerCleaningActivity::class.java))
}
binding.idNetworkTraffic.setOnClickListener {
......
......@@ -9,7 +9,7 @@ import com.base.superfilemanager.activity.NetWorkActivity
import com.base.superfilemanager.activity.RecentAppActivity
import com.base.superfilemanager.activity.RepeaterdPhotoActivity
import com.base.superfilemanager.activity.ScanJunkActivity
import com.base.superfilemanager.activity.SpeakerCleanerActivity
import com.base.superfilemanager.activity.SpeakerCleaningActivity
import com.base.superfilemanager.activity.photocompress.photo.StartCompressionPhotoActivity
import com.base.superfilemanager.adapter.ToolsAdapter
import com.base.superfilemanager.databinding.FragmentLayoutToolsBinding
......@@ -71,7 +71,7 @@ class ToolsFragment : BaseFragment<FragmentLayoutToolsBinding>() {
}
SPEAK_CLEANER -> {
startActivity(Intent(requireContext(), SpeakerCleanerActivity::class.java))
startActivity(Intent(requireContext(), SpeakerCleaningActivity::class.java))
}
PHOTO_COMPRESS -> {
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ment